Historical Evolution of Surgical Science
The roots of surgery trace back over 4,000 years to ancient Egypt and India, where rudimentary procedures like trephination addressed skull fractures. Modern surgical science emerged in the 19th century with key milestones: ether anesthesia in 1846 by William Morton, antisepsis by Joseph Lister in 1867, and blood transfusions by Karl Landsteiner in 1901. The 20th century saw explosive growth through antibiotics and imaging like X-rays.
Today, surgical science incorporates computational modeling and genomics. For instance, the development of endoscopic surgery in the 1980s revolutionized minimally invasive techniques, reducing patient recovery from weeks to days. Academic institutions drive these evolutions, with surgery faculty pioneering robotic-assisted procedures that exemplify science's role in refining surgical precision.

Required Academic Qualifications, Research Focus, Experience, and Skills
To thrive in surgery jobs within science, candidates need robust credentials. Required academic qualifications include a Doctor of Medicine (MD) or Doctor of Osteopathic Medicine (DO), followed by a 5-8 year surgical residency and fellowship in subspecialties like cardiothoracic or neurosurgery. Many positions prefer a dual MD-PhD for research-intensive roles.
Research focus centers on areas like regenerative surgery, immunotherapy in oncology, or AI-optimized robotics—as highlighted in AI's role in healthcare robotics. Preferred experience encompasses 10+ peer-reviewed publications, principal investigator status on grants from agencies like the National Institutes of Health (NIH), and postdoctoral training, such as thriving in postdoctoral research roles.
Essential skills and competencies include:
- Proficiency in statistical analysis and bioinformatics
- Interdisciplinary teamwork with data scientists
- Grant proposal development and ethical oversight
- Teaching via simulations and cadaver labs
- Critical thinking for evidence-based practice
